Menu Highlights and Customer Reviews

The menu at Robles Cafe is a testament to its commitment to quality and flavor. Highlights include the machaca burrito, menudo, and the quesadilla with pastor, all of which have been praised for their rich flavors and home-made ingredients, particularly their corn tortillas. Customers have raved about the salsas, describing them as an essential part of the dining experience, with one reviewer noting, "These salsas are what salsas should taste like" The flan is also a must-try, as highlighted by a visitor who simply said, "You've got to try it."
